Christina Schiborr is a scholar working on Molecular Medicine, Molecular Biology and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Christina Schiborr has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 881 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Medicine, 9 papers in Molecular Biology and 6 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Christina Schiborr’s work include Curcumin's Biomedical Applications (11 papers), Natural product bioactivities and synthesis (4 papers) and Biochemical effects in animals (4 papers). Christina Schiborr is often cited by papers focused on Curcumin's Biomedical Applications (11 papers), Natural product bioactivities and synthesis (4 papers) and Biochemical effects in animals (4 papers). Christina Schiborr coll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Egypt and Costa Rica. Christina Schiborr's co-authors include Jan Frank, Alexa Kocher, Gunter P. Eckert, Stephanie Hagl and Gerald Rimbach and has published in prestigious journals such as Free Radical Biology and Medicine, British Journal Of Nutrition and Analytical and Bioanalytical Chemistry.
